  1. Paul ‘Binzer’ Brennan is the founding Frames drummer, with the band from 1990 – 1998, for several tours and the records Another Love Song, Fitzcarraldo, and Dance the Devil. 2003 saw him back behind the kit to help out with touring commitments around America and Australia.

    The Frames are an Irish rock band based in Dublin. Founded in 1990 by Glen Hansard, the band has been influential in the Dublin rock music scene. [1] . The group has released six studio albums. In addition to Hansard, the band's current line-up includes original member Colm Mac Con Iomaire, Dave Hingerty, Joe Doyle, and Rob Bochnik . History.
